1. You can reduce time

A robot vacuum cleaner is a great time-saver if you don't have enough hours in the day to carry out an extensive cleaning. These tiny devices can be programmed to run while you're out of the house, meaning that you'll return to a clean, fresh apartment. They can also be programmed to go through the house on an agenda so that you don't need to worry about managing the chores.

You can automate your cleaning even more by choosing the robot vacuum that has an intelligent feature. Some have built-in voice control that allows you to make commands through an app, or even a compatible smart speaker, such as Google Assistant or Alexa. This means you can instruct the robot to start cleaning, stop or return to its dock. Certain robots will send notifications when something goes wrong. For example if the robot is stuck in a cable, or accidentally ingests an unintentionally lost sock.

The robotic vacuum cleaners that are more sophisticated will be able to identify your home's layout by using intelligent navigation. They'll also be able to recognise different surfaces, such as carpets and tiles as well as stone and wood. They'll also be aware of when they're nearing the stairs or a corner and can be directed to avoid obstacles with sensors that detect edges and corners. Some models will have laser technology onboard that allows them to build an image of the room and remember the areas that it has been cleaning up already.

You can also be more precise in your cleaning by setting up a "no-go zone" on these devices. This will stop the robots from returning to areas that you do not want to see again. You can also select spot cleaning mode that will let the device zoom in on the area to clean it more thoroughly than general sweep.

3. Easy to maintain

Many robot vacuums are advertised as "set-and-forget" devices. However, like any other appliance within your home, they require a little more maintenance. The majority of robots are simple to maintain. Just a few simple steps can keep them running at their best and ensure that your floors are clean.

Inspecting and cleaning your robot is easy, and typically, once or twice per week is enough to keep it in good shape. This means emptying the dust bin regularly, checking that all components function as they should, and washing filters, brushes or other parts, based on the model and manufacturer. Consistent maintenance will ensure that your robot cleaner will last as long as it can and will help you get the most value from your investment.

Maintaining the cleanliness of your robot's wheels is especially important, as they are crucial to the bot's smooth, efficient movement around your home. If the wheels are dirty, or covered in dust and debris they won't move as smoothly. They may even damage your floor. Most manufacturers offer illustrated instructions in their manuals as well as apps to help you care for the wheels of your robot vacuum uk vacuum. iRobot offers a cleaning application that offers detailed instructions and tips for maintaining your robot.

Other maintenance tasks that are common include removing and deep cleaning the side brushes. The majority of robots come with a dedicated app for brush removal and cleaning that provides detailed step-by-step instructions. Some models may require you to take the brush, then tap it against a trash container to get rid of any dust accumulation then wash the brush and Robot vacuum cleaners Uk allow it to air dry prior to inserting it back.

The process of emptying the bin is an important part of robot vacuum cleaning. It helps prevent dirt and debris clogging filters and reduce suction power. The majority of manufacturers suggest emptying the bin each time you use it or at least once a week.

Examine the batteries of your robot frequently and make sure that all components are working. This will ensure that your robot is operating efficiently and prevent it from getting stuck on things like phone charger cables or long curtains that can stop the vacuum dead in its tracks and cause angry beeping. Make sure you purchase genuine parts and accessories to ensure compatibility with your robot model and long-term durability.
